我们今天使用的网络是它多年演变的结果,就像“长城不是一天建成的”一样,互联网也是如此。大多数人倾向于将这种演变分为 3 个阶段 ——Web 1.0、Web 2.0和Web 3.0
这些阶段中的每一个都是上一个阶段的一个版本,但也有自己的一组问题,这些问题很可能在下一个阶段解决——非常明显对!毕竟,不解决先前问题的进化并不是真正的升级。
这是网络的第一次迭代,用户主要是互联网上信息的消费者。W1.0 仅由只读的静态网站组成。这些网站根本不是交互式的,并且这些网站是使用文件系统托管的。
我们今天使用的 Web 是 Web2.0。它非常具有互动性和社交性。CRUD(代表 Create Read Update Delete)操作是所有网站的基础。有一些应用程序和服务使任何人都可以轻松地表达他们的意见并与世界上的每个人分享。
Web2.0很棒,因为它使资源共享变得如此简单。显然,这种“资源共享”是通过中介服务实现的。消费者使用这些服务提供商(如 Twitter、Facebook、Apple 等)提供的平台来共享信息。人们必须信任这些服务,因为信息是由这些服务提供商存储的。Web 2 还发生了几起发生在消费者存储数据上的数据泄露事件。用户必须向平台提供商(如 Facebook、youtube)提供他们的私人信息。此外,如果他们愿意,这些平台提供商可以审查某些用户。
很明显,共享信息的大部分权力是由这些平台提供商的中央机构控制的。
Web3.0是一个高度去中心化的网络版本。它有可能提供一个任何单一实体都无法控制的平台,但每个人都可以信任它,因为每个人都将遵循被称为共识协议的相同规则。它将与当前比特币和以太坊区块链的去中心化网络一样工作。
Web3.0所执行的一切都是开源的,并且世界上任何人都可以访问。
如前所述,Web3.0应用程序将建立在去中心化的区块链网络上。这些应用程序通常被称为dapps - 代表去中心化应用程序。
列出 Web2 的缺点以及 Web3 将如何解决它们
Web2的缺点 | Web3将如何解决这些问题 |
像Twitter这样的平台可以审查任何用户 | 没有审查,因为没有中央权威 |
用户必须向其服务商提供信息才能参与Web2 | 参与Web3不需要共享个人信息 |
支付服务不允许支付某些类型的工作 | 可以使用以太币或加密货币等原生代币轻松完成支付 |
中央平台提供商可以控制用户活动 | 去中心化,因此没有人可以控制任何平台 |
所有应用程序都不是开源的,所以我们不知道发生了什么 | 执行的应用程序是公开和开源的 |
Web3 的主要特点
开放:所有应用程序都将开源
无需信任:用户在共享内容时无需信任任何中央机构进行数据传输或通信
无许可:由于它是去中心化的,任何机构甚至政府等中央机构都不能禁止或检查或操纵以任何方式共享的数据。
语义网和人工智能: Web3 通常被称为语义网,因为应用程序将有能力理解共享内容的含义和情感。AI(人工智能)领域的快速发展技术将使这成为可能。我认为我们在这里已经处于一个相当不错的位置。看看 Google 在 Google I/O 2022 上展示的新项目。
增强现实:可以使用 AR 护目镜和其他外部设备体验的增强现实已经在进行中,并将成为 Web3 的关键部分。随着 Meta(以前的 Facebook)宣布 MetaVerse,增强虚拟聚会似乎在 Web3 中非常普遍。许多组织已经开始为这个 Metaverse 空间创建应用程序。
尽管有这么多好处,Web3 还是有一些限制:
可扩展性 - Web3 是去中心化的,因此交易速度较慢,因为它们需要由矿工处理
UX/可访问性 - 与 web3 应用程序交互需要额外的步骤、软件和教育。现代 Web 浏览器中缺乏集成使得大多数用户无法访问 web3。
昂贵 - 在 web3 上部署 dapp 是一个成本高昂的过程